Anyway, I did take some time yesterday to make a card..well two actually

but they are almost the same. I used one of the digi snowmen I have from Sassy Cheryl (it was snowing after all..) I used some of my MME Christmas DP for the background ( I cut out the part that had the giant Santa) and the polka dots is also MME from the laundry line series. I used SU's Pool Party and Cherry Cobbler for my layers and also inked around the image with Pool Party ink. On the one card I used my nesties to cut out and layer the image. I added some dazzling diamonds at his feet and all around the outline of t

he image. The rhinestones are Kaisercraft and the bow is SU's taffeta ribbon (it's riding hood red so it doesn't quite match...). On the second image I didn't leave enough space when I printed it so I ended up just cutting it to a square and layering it. I almost like this one better 'cause you can see the DP a little more. I used the same ribbon for the bow but added some glitter dots from Stamping Bella at the top of the image. The sentiment comes from an MFT a la modes set "Candy Cane Kisses".
